[wp-trac] [WordPress Trac] #24766: Title attributes galore. They serve no useful purpose.
WordPress Trac
noreply at wordpress.org
Sun Jul 17 15:31:30 UTC 2016
#24766: Title attributes galore. They serve no useful purpose.
-----------------------------------------------+---------------------
Reporter: karlgroves | Owner:
Type: defect (bug) | Status: closed
Priority: lowest | Milestone: 3.7
Component: Accessibility | Version:
Severity: normal | Resolution: fixed
Keywords: 3.7-early has-patch needs-refresh |
-----------------------------------------------+---------------------
Comment (by ocean90):
In [changeset:"38075"]:
{{{
#!CommitTicketReference repository="" revision="38075"
Import: Enhance accessibility on the Import screen.
* Remove title attributes.
* Show "Install Now" and "Details" links if the importer isn't installed
yet.
* Show a "Run Importer" link if the importer is installed. It also handles
activation if the plugin isn't activated.
* Add `aria-label` attributes to each link.
* Unify the importer descriptions to make them independent from the plugin
state. The API was changed in [meta3690].
* Adjust JavaScript callbacks for ajaxified importer installs.
Props afercia, swissspidy, ocean90.
See #24766.
Fixes #35191.
}}}
--
Ticket URL: <https://core.trac.wordpress.org/ticket/24766#comment:46>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list